-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
SXT32422BB16-19.6608M
Suntsu Electronics, Inc.
MKP4J032205D00KSC9
WIMA
0556-0-15-80-30-27-04-0
Mill-Max Manufacturing Corp.
009155005003018
KYOCERA AVX
M6-19-427-RD
Brady Corporation